Materials may be transported across the cell membrane by various methods. These include diffusion, osmosis, facilitated diffusion, endocytosis, and exocytosis.

Identify the terms endocytosis and exocytose and distinguish between them?

endocytosis is the movement of a substance into a cell by a vesicle. while the movement of a substance by a vesicle tot eh outside of a cell is called exocytosis
